    GARACAD PORT DEVELOPMENT IN PUNTLAND
    GARACAD PORT DEVELOPMENT IN PUNTLAND
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Reddit Telegram WhatsApp Email Copy Link

    The construction of Garacad Port in Puntland aims to establish a major trading hub while boosting the regional economy. The project will improve infrastructure and increase shipping capacity, which is expected to result in investment flows and further strengthen Puntland’s role in the Horn of Africa’s trade landscape. With the provision of modern facilities, the development of this port is seen as a foundation for regional development and stability.

    Garacad Port: A Game-Changer for Puntland’s Economy

    The development of Garacad Port is expected to increase Puntland’s GDP by 15% over the next decade. With an initial investment of $200 million, the project will provide over 5,000 direct and indirect jobs, significantly transforming the local economy.

    Impact of Port Development on Regional Trade

    The establishment of Garacad Port is expected to increase regional trade by up to 20%, resulting in a 10% increase in annual shipping volumes. Its modern facilities will improve the process of importing and exporting goods, further increasing Puntland’s importance in the maritime industry of the Horn of Africa.

    Future Prospects: Port’s Role in Horn of Africa’s Maritime Network

    Once operational, Garacademy Port will have a capacity to handle over 1.5 million tonnes of cargo. As part of the larger East African trade connectivity project, it is expected to add $500 million annually to the regional economy, further cementing its strategic importance.
